    If you going to do shottie for buss. then you might as well do rifle.

    i Know it sounds impossible given your finances, but if i can give you some long term advise.

    If you don't have C with response, do that first, then get a job doing response and you salary doubles automatically, then take your surplus income and do shottie and rifle comp for buss. you will put yourself ahead of the rest when it comes to applying for other positions in other companies.
    Less than 5% of applicants at our business meet the prerequisite. They all have outstanding CVs'and look like paper rambos, but don't have the minimum requirement to even be considered.

    if you going to stay in the industry??.....use it ,don't use it.
